Since Warp3D is a rasterizer only (no T&L pipeline), I wonder how various amiga os OpenGL implementations (eg Mesa, MiniGL) run.

T&L can easily be done in software.
Otherwise a rasterizer would not make much sense, as T&L is necessary for every 3D app.
